Dvara Trust (acting through Dvara Holdings), a non-promoter shareholder in Northern Arc Capital, sold 9,55,000 shares via the open market on April 9, 2025, at 0.59% of total share capital. These sold shares were the ones held as encumbrance/pledge with Catalyst Trusteeship Limited. As a result, Dvara Trust's total holding fell from 82,99,258 shares (5.14%) to 73,44,258 shares (4.55%), pushing it just below the 5% SAST disclosure threshold. The filing notes that this disposal does not technically trigger any regulatory threshold requiring disclosure, and is being submitted as a matter of good governance.
For retail investors, this signals that a major institutional holder has trimmed its position and slipped below the 5% disclosure mark, which can create mild overhang concerns. The fact that the shares sold were the pledged ones suggests possible pledge-related selling pressure, but no promoter action is involved.
